Output 315fda6fdc7b1a7933e2e49b30683a1db600253180090d4b5e29b9bbd6d1e8f8:0

value
614272772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bef66e68cee4fabb3a4bdbaadf8d4633ec03fe4 OP_EQUALVERIFY OP_CHECKSIG
address
17vWUKxDA48uexRA74RhmSArvQMQvpLbeT
transaction
315fda6fdc7b1a7933e2e49b30683a1db600253180090d4b5e29b9bbd6d1e8f8
spent
true